remember that regarding the sequence of operations brackets are first, then exponents, then "dot" operations (× and ÷), and only at the very least come the "dash" operations (+ and -).
and that a combination of - + or + - results in -.
14 + 16 ÷ 2³ - (12 + 3²) ÷ 7 + 2 × (-5) =
14 + 16 ÷ 2³ - (12 + 9) ÷ 7 - 2 × 5 =
14 + 16 ÷ 2³ - 21 ÷ 7 - 2 × 5 =
14 + 16 ÷ 8 - 21 ÷ 7 - 2 × 5 =
14 + 2 - 3 - 10 = 3

What is vertically opposite angles?
Angles that are vertically opposed to one another are always equal to one another. A vertical angle and the angle to which it is next are also supplementary angles; that is, they sum up to 180 degrees. As an illustration, if two lines connect to form an angle, say X=45°, then the angle's opposite angle is also 45°.
